阐述了Lustre文件系统架构,提供了一个分布式文件系统的经典示例。
Lustre文件系统架构
相关推荐
探究经典分布式文件系统架构
探究经典分布式文件系统架构
本丛书深入剖析各类分布式文件系统的核心技术原理及其特性,为软件开发人员提供宝贵的学习资源,助力其在分布式系统领域更上一层楼。
算法与数据结构
14
2024-05-21
Hadoop HDFS分布式文件系统架构
Hadoop 的 HDFS 架构,挺适合刚接触分布式文件系统的朋友。结构清晰,数据存储和校验分开走,出问题也好排查。心跳机制也设计得比较稳,不容易挂掉。文档有点偏底层,但看懂后你就知道为啥大数据圈这么爱它了。
HDFS的核心思路,就是把大文件拆成小块,扔到不同节点上。每块默认复制三份,节点挂了也能快速恢复。你要是做日志、图片归档,这种方式挺合适的。
数据块和metadata分离,NameNode 专门管文件目录和元信息,DataNode 负责实际存文件。看着有点绕,跑一遍你就懂。平时调试也别忘了观察心跳和副本状态,出问题基本都卡在这。
另外,想更深入了解的话,可以看看下面这些文章:
HDFS
Hadoop
0
2025-06-25
Hadoop分布式文件系统架构与读写流程分析
深入探讨Hadoop分布式文件系统(HDFS)的架构设计,并详细解析其读写流程。
一、HDFS架构解析
HDFS采用主从架构,主要由NameNode、DataNode和Client三个核心组件构成:
NameNode: 作为集群的主节点,负责管理文件系统的命名空间、数据块元数据以及数据块到DataNode的映射关系。
DataNode: 作为集群的从节点,负责存储实际的数据块,并根据客户端或NameNode的指令执行数据读写操作。
Client: 代表用户与HDFS进行交互,包括文件上传、下载、删除等操作。
二、HDFS读写流程解析
1. 文件写入流程:
a. 客户端将文件分割成多个数据
Hadoop
16
2024-06-30
深入解析经典分布式文件系统Lustre
Lustre文件系统是一个基于对象存储的分布式文件系统,源自于Carnegie Mellon University的开源项目。自1999年成立以来,Lustre已广泛应用于世界顶级的计算系统,如Bule Gene和Red Storm,支持核武器模拟和分子动力学模拟等关键领域。
算法与数据结构
12
2024-07-16
HDFS系统架构
HDFS文件分块存储,每个块64MB,拥有多个副本,分布在不同节点保证数据可靠性。元数据记录了文件块位置信息,方便快速定位。
Hadoop
13
2024-05-01
Oracle系统架构探析
Oracle系统架构是数据库管理系统中的重要组成部分,其设计优化了数据存储和检索的效率。该架构包括了核心的数据库引擎、存储结构和数据处理单元。Oracle系统架构不仅支持大规模数据管理,还提供了高可用性和安全性保障。
Oracle
11
2024-08-11
ODI系统架构概述
ODI系统架构是基于Oracle Data Integrator (ODI)的高效数据集成解决方案。该架构提供了一个灵活的框架,通过多层架构来支持数据的提取、转换和加载 (ETL)。
ODI系统架构由以下几个主要组件构成:
ODI Studio:用户界面,用于开发和管理数据集成项目。
ODI Repository:存储所有元数据、任务、流程和集成策略的数据库。
ODI Agent:负责执行集成任务,可以分布在多个物理服务器上,以实现负载均衡。
ODI Console:用于监控和管理集成过程,提供实时状态和日志查看功能。
ODI的架构灵活且可扩展,适应不同规模的数据集成需求。
Oracle
9
2024-11-05
Lustre 集群架构
Lustre 集群架构是一种分布式文件系统,可为高性能计算应用程序提供高吞吐量、低延迟的数据访问。
算法与数据结构
22
2024-05-20
GoogleFS架构经典分布式文件系统介绍
Google 的文件系统架构设计真的是分布式领域的老大哥了。GoogleFS的架构思路挺大胆,搞了个主控节点加多个数据节点的组合,逻辑上像极了现在多云存储的雏形。适合你了解一下早期高可用、大吞吐文件系统是怎么玩的。
算法与数据结构
0
2025-06-29